In Australia, the Australian Taxation Business office (ATO) performs a vital purpose in generating certain tax laws are adopted by organizations and people. On the subject of contingent personnel, which incorporate freelancers, contractors, and momentary workers, both businesses and personnel should navigate ATO compliance in an effort to stay away from penalties and authorized problems. In the following paragraphs, we are going to discover the true secret aspects of ATO compliance for contingent personnel in Australia.

1. Worker or Contractor? The Classification Challenge:
The For starters ATO compliance situation is the right way classifying employees. The ATO has very clear recommendations with regards to the distinction amongst workers and contractors. Misclassification can deliver about authorized and financial effects. Being familiar with the variations is vital to find out who is accountable for tax obligations.

two. ABN and TFN: The Essential Quantities:
For ATO compliance, all contingent staff need to possess an Australian Business Number (ABN) in addition to a Tax File Selection (TFN). Companies must ask for and verify these quantities working with their contingent employees. Contingent personnel ordinarily provides their ABN on invoices Along with their TFN when required.

three. The Pay As You Go (PAYG) Process:
Contingent workers usually run beneath the PAYG withholding program. In This technique, businesses withhold some in the payment as tax, making certain the ATO receives its share. It is the duty of companies to withhold the proper total, centered with the employee's TFN declaration or withholding declaration.

4. Superannuation Contributions:
Superannuation contributions generally is a key component of ATO compliance for contingent workers. Generally, businesses are undoubtedly more info not required to provide about a contractor's superannuation fund. Having said that, the problem may adjust relying around the contractor's classification or distinct phrases With all the agreement.

5. Compliance with Reasonable Get the job done Laws:
ATO compliance ought to align with Honest Perform Act demands. Companies need to guarantee that their contingent workers get hold of the bare minimum wages and entitlements prescribed from the Reasonable Function Act, it does not matter their classification as contractors.

6. File-Maintaining for ATO Compliance:
Protecting correct data is critical for ATO compliance. Businesses ought to preserve in depth data of payments, ABNs, TFNs, and tax withheld. Contingent personnel also needs to keep documents of greenbacks, bills, and tax obligations.

7. Reporting to your ATO:
Companies are required to report contractor payments into the ATO with the Taxable Payments Yearly Report (TPAR). This report specifics payments to contractors and subcontractors, such as their ABNs. It's submitted yearly.

eight. Implications of Non-Compliance:
Non-compliance with ATO rules can result in penalties, fines, and authorized consequences for both of those employers and contingent personnel. Proper classification, accurate report-maintaining, and well timed reporting are very important to stop this kind of difficulties.
